WU06 OJD is a 2006 Ford Fusion in Blue with a 1,399c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 81.8%.

Across all 2006 Ford Fusion models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.1% with a typical mileage of 58,954 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Fusion f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,160 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WU06 OJD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Fusion typ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 20 years old, this Ford Fusion is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
